Output 296915fa3e77ed5ec1d179d8139fdbb66a1e116f17dc7cef209ef755971e5830:0

value
4000400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18c0ddc322b036b35b54b7b2e62c10df78f9eb70 OP_EQUALVERIFY OP_CHECKSIG
address
13FtGBpSwUBy8TEuLmxfwZR8HBHYWscgVa
transaction
296915fa3e77ed5ec1d179d8139fdbb66a1e116f17dc7cef209ef755971e5830
spent
true